What is TQQQ?

TQQQ is a leveraged exchange-traded fund (ETF) that aims to deliver three times the daily performance of the NASDAQ-100 Index. It’s a popular choice among traders looking for high potential returns, albeit with a higher level of risk.

Understanding the Basics of TQQQ

Before delving into the specifics of trading TQQQ, it is essential to understand some basic principles. The primary aspect to consider is that TQQQ, being a leveraged ETF, is inherently riskier than traditional ETFs. This is due to its goal of tripling the daily performance of the NASDAQ-100 Index.

Risks Involved

While the potential returns can be high, trading TQQQ also involves significant risks. The leveraged nature of TQQQ means that losses can also be magnified. It’s essential to understand these risks and ensure that you’re comfortable with them before you start trading.
